We are trying to work with our FM group to get the appropriate amount and size of TVs in all the buildings in our stake to support the new digital curriculum.
Our FM Manager defined TV sizes as:
-- Large: 32"
-- Small: 19"
Additionally, CHQ indicates in their letter regarding the new curriculum that a iPad or Laptop is only big enough for classes of 1-4 people (without the small size / volume becoming a distraction to the class).
So this is my question. Our FM group is trying to pass of some 13" TV/VCR combos for "Small" TVs. In my opinion... they are the same as a laptop. That is to say... to small to use without being a distraction due to the small size in a class with > 4 people (I think the CHQ statement agrees with me).
Has anyone else experienced this?
